Twice the difference of a number and 7 equals 9

x represents the number.
2 * (x - 7) = 9
divide both sides by 2 to get x - 7 = 4.5
add 7 to both sides to get x = 11.5
to confirm, test our the original assmption.
twice the difference of a number and 7 equals 9.
the number is 11.5
11.5 - 7 = 4.5
two times 4.5 = 9.
looks good.
